Social Impacts on Martial Arts



As you explore the background and evolution of martial arts, you'll quickly find the interesting ways in which social impacts have formed these fight strategies.

From click over here now of China and India to the much more recent advancements in Japan and Brazil, martial arts have been greatly influenced by the societies in which they originated.

For instance, Chinese martial arts, such as Kung Fu and Tai Chi, are deeply rooted in the philosophy of Taoism and the concept of Yin and Yang.



In contrast, Japanese martial arts, like Karate and Judo, reflect the samurai warrior practices and the worths of discipline and honor.

In a similar way, Brazilian martial art, Capoeira, combines elements of African dancing and music, mirroring the social heritage of African slaves in Brazil.

These cultural affects not just offer each fighting style its distinct characteristics yet likewise offer a much deeper understanding of the historic and social contexts in which they evolved.
